Discovering German Rail Travel.
Due to a comprehensive network with modern amenities, and fast and frequent services, German rail travel is considered as one of the best in Europe. Because of Germany's 41,000 km of tracks, a German rail is designed for savings and the flexibility to hop on and off trains. This article will share you a lot of information about German rail travel.
Rail Pass Discounts
When purchasing a German rail pass enjoy further savings with great discounts for children, youth and groups on select passes.
Children between the ages of 4 and 11 pay half the adult fare and children under 4 travel free.
A Saver Pass for groups of 2 to 5 people gives an approximate 15% reduction per person on the normal Adult price.
Youth Passes under 26 can travel in second class with an approximate 35% discount on the Adult first class fare.

German Rail (Deutsche Bahn)
The German rail network is operated by Deutsche Ba, reaching nearly every city in Germany by train.
With a German rail pass, you are free to explore from the North and Baltic Sea shores down to the Black Forest and the Bavarian Alps. Sit back and enjoy the ride between these unforgettable cities: Berlin, Munich, Frankfurt, Cologne, Hamburg and many more!
With a central European location, it's no surprise that Germany is also the hub for many international routes, with connections to Switzerland, the Netherlands, France, Denmark, Belgium and Austria aboard the famous InterCity Express (ICE) trains; ICE trains are known for reaching speeds up to 300km/h and setting new standards for high speed transport. Imagine it only takes 3 hours from Berlin to Frankfurt - a 545 km journey that takes over 5 hours by car!
German Trains
Depending on your itinerary, you will likely use a variety of trains, including long distance services, regional trains and InterCity (IC) and InterCity Express (ICE) trains. As regional trains connect smaller towns and accommodate local commuters, it's suggested you avoid travelling during the early morning or late afternoon if possible. Please also note it's generally advisable to make seat reservations, especially during holidays and peak periods.

SEO article writing is soon becoming popular because of the important role it plays in the promotion of website in search engine rankings. The basic premise of such writings happens to be keywords and they need to be used at proper places with proper density for optimal results.
SEO or search engine optimization is a technique that boosts the page ranking of websites in major search engines. There are two important ways through which complete optimization of the site is achieved which are on-page optimization and off-page optimization. While on-page optimization deals with making the site friendlier to search engine crawlers, the promotion of site through article publishing to popular sites, link building, and social media marketing comes under off-page optimization.
SEO articles are nothing but articles written in a cohesive fashion with proper usage of keywords. Now, keywords are the choice of words or phrases that a netizen usually inserts in the text box of search engines while looking for some information or services regarding any particular item. For example, suppose a user wishes to purchase a mobile through online mobile store or he/she is just interested in knowing about the specific set. In order to be led to any website he/she feeds combination of words like "cheap mobile phones", "latest mobile phones", " nokia 6300", "Samsung E1120" etc. These are called keywords and SEO article writing uses the combination of these to write a well knit and germane article.
It usually happens that while posting these articles redirection links are embedded in the keywords so that when the user clicks he/she is led to the respective websites. seo article writing also concerns the repetition of the particular keyword a fixed number of times which is called as keyword density or KWD and it varies from 1% to 4-5% as required by the SEO professionals. However, excessive usage of keywords may backfire as search engine crawlers can grow suspicious and above all, the readers will not feel the article worth reading or recommending.
seo article writing needs some experience because you have to present a relevant content and also make it sure that the writing includes the keywords at regular intervals and in such a way that reader should not get any hint that the keyword has been un-necessarily stuffed.

German Stereotypes

German Stereotypes 1. Stereotype 1: Punctuality Germans are really punctual. No matter what kind of meeting you have, for example a date, a meeting with business partners or just an appointment at the doctors: Come ten minutes earlier. If you are not able to be punctual make a call and inform the person that you will be late. Otherwise, Germans will be offended. 2. Stereotype 2: Leather trousers Not every German wears leather trousers. Leather trousers are traditional clothing of Bavarians and even Bavarians don´t wear them every day. They wear that on special occasions, for example during the famous Oktoberfest. The Oktoberfest is a big beer festival in Munich. 3. Stereotype 3: Germans are well-organized. That´s true. They have plans and structures for almost everything. 4. Stereotype 4: Germans love beer! That´s true but a survey revealed that the Czech Republic has drunk beer most of all. It´s true that beer is counted as a basic food but only in Bavaria. But even in Bavaria you are not allowed to drink beer during working time. Otherwise, you could get the sack. And you have to be at least 16 years old to buy beer. 5. Stereotype 5: Many people with blonde hair and blue eyes That´s actually not true because a lot of immigrants live in Germany and people have gradually mixed up. 6.
